  • Abstract
    Neo4j database based on graph model is different from other database on implementation. Firstly, this paper explores the architecture of the system and its internal mechanism. Secondly, Neo4j offers three ways to query, and evaluate its query performance from several dimensions: data size, query complexity, query number, etc. The results show that there are obvious difference in performance under different scenarios. This paper analyzes the experimental results and selection suggestions of query ways are recommended later. It provides a reference of query performance optimization for specific business applications.
